The scope of legal protection for listed buildings
This List entry helps identify the building designated at this address for its special architectural or historic interest.
Unless the List entry states otherwise, it includes both the structure itself and any object or structure fixed to it (whether inside or outside) as well as any object or structure within the curtilage of the building.
For these purposes, to be included within the curtilage of the building, the object or structure must have formed part of the land since before 1st July 1948.

Details
Westmill village TL 3627 WESTMILL HIGH STREET (south side)
8/18 Little Bury
-
GV II
House. C18, S wing C20. Roughcast with old red tile roofs. Dark weatherboarded apex to E gable of C20 S crosswing. A T- shaped house with the older N wing facing E and large external gable chimney at N. 2 windows to each floor: 3-light flush casement windows above one-another on right and single-light over 2-light on left. Small paned cast iron rectangular casements with pointed heads in top row of each . Formerly thatched. Higher crosswing with leaded casements. Thatched roof burned in 1970's. Included for group value.
